WVU Research Corp.

The Research Corporation (WVURC) receives and administers funds awarded by external agencies for research and other activities, and is responsible for helping protect intellectual property through patents, copyrights and licensing agreements for start-up companies based on University research.

WVU Office of Technology Transfer

The Office of Technology Transfer (OTT) encourages invention and innovation at WVU, generates income for education and research and contributes to WV's economic development.
